Latest Patents

Ellingson’s most recent inventions include a tunable optical parametric oscillator and an intracavity-doubled tunable optical parametric oscillator. The tunable optical parametric oscillator features a femtosecond optical parametric generator that utilizes a nonlinear crystal and achieves broad tunability to produce output beams ranging between approximately 1 and 4 micrometers. His second latest invention, the intracavity-doubled tunable optical parametric oscillator, is designed to generate sub-100 femtosecond pulses at tunable wavelengths in the visible spectrum. This patent involves a complex assembly of crystals and lasers that delivers impressive power and versatility in optical applications.
